Where are the “new” bargain hot spots in Spain in 2026?

Thanks to strong demand from many quarters, property prices are rising in Spain at a higher rate than in many other places in western Europe.

That’s great news for home owners and investors, yet home hunters also realise that British pounds still go a very long way in many parts of Spain, when weighed against prices in the UK (and falls down when it comes to hours of sunshine). We recently published the top 10 places for British buyers that are dominated by the southern Costas and it was clear that average budgets have increased since last year.

From the same mid-year dataset it’s clear that some buyers are casting their net wider for more value, so we have picked out the 10 locations for property enquiries that did not appear in 2025 – plus those getting an unprecedented level of enquiries.

Of the list below four out of 10 locations have an average enquiry budget of under £100k. So if you worry you are getting priced out of Spain then check out the list below. It’s clear that Murcia and Almeria are where buyers are now seriously looking, and that Galicia is of increasing interest….

1. Alhama de Murcia

Close to the city of Murcia, this small community of expats is close to the regional park of Sierra Espuna so great for nature lovers rather than beach lovers. Very affordable!

Average budget: £79,514

2. San Pedro de Pinatar

San Pedro de Pinatar

Costa Calida town next to the Mar Menor on the up. Nature reserves, beaches and practicalities on tap, proximity to Alicante (airport and province) adds a small premium.

Average budget: £179,953

3. Mazarron

Further south in Murcia, this historic town is equally convenient for Murcia airport – 30 minutes – and offers access to some of the most stunning Costa Calida beaches.

Average budget: £140,229

4. Terrazas de la Torre

One of the Polaris World (Jack Nicklaus) golf courses of Murcia offering value, scope for year-round rental returns and proximity to Murcia airport. Also known as Saurines Golf.

Average budget: £95,945

5. Avileses

Avileses

Not heard of it? It’s close to two of the six Murcia golf courses mentioned above, just 20 minutes from Murcia airport, 25 from beaches. Slow-paced village life with great value.

Average budget: £97,133

6. San Miguel de Salinas

Inland Costa Blanca close to the hot spots of Villamartin and Los Montesinos, it’s popular for its authentic Spanish town combined with expat community.

Average budget: £169,035

7. Benidorm

Benidorm

Yes really! It’s seeing more enquiries than last year. If you want a bustling resort or look for high level rental returns, then it’s a modern apartment this Costa Blanca hot spot.

Average budget: £157,942

8. Lubrin

This white-washed town in Almeria offers a slow-paced traditional Andalusian life in a mountain setting, away from the crowds and an hour from the coast. Very affordable!

Average budget: £76,587

9. Huercal-Overa

Sticking with inland Almeria, but on an A-7 motorway connection unlike Lubrin, it’s only 30 minutes to beaches. Bigger expat community in this trad agricultural town.

Average budget: £133,447

10. Galicia (various)

Galicia

Including A Coruña, the historic port city that has become fashionable (Richard Gere owns a holiday home nearby), a handful of destinations in Galicia have entered our datasets this year, thanks to the mix of beaches, a cooler summer climate than the south, lush green landscapes and seafood. Pontevedra, Nigran and Valdovino all also feature, across all price points.

Budgets: £150k-£1m
